What is the method for replacing the air conditioning filter in a Cruze?

2 Answers
FaithFitz
07/24/25 5:06am
The method for replacing the air conditioning filter in a Cruze is as follows: 1. Open the glove compartment on the passenger side, and there are limit buckles on both inner sides; remove them by hand. 2. Lower the glove compartment. 3. Inside, there is a black plastic cover plate; remove the buckle by hand and take off the cover plate. 4. You will see the air conditioning filter; pull it out by hand and replace it with a new one. Replacing the air conditioning filter on a Chevrolet Cruze is actually quite simple, and I often do it myself. The filter is located behind the glove compartment on the passenger side. First, open the glove box, clear out any clutter, and locate the inner fastening clips or screws. Use a Phillips screwdriver to loosen the screws or release the clips, then you can slide out the filter cover. Remove the old filter, clean out any dust, and insert the new filter—make sure the arrow direction matches the airflow (usually pointing downward or inward). Then reinstall the cover and tighten the screws. The whole process takes just a few minutes, and all you need is a screwdriver. Regular replacement every 10,000–20,000 kilometers improves cabin air quality, reduces odors, and minimizes allergens. Doing it yourself saves money and is convenient—just make sure to buy the correct filter model.

What is the difference between mineral oil and full synthetic oil?

The biggest difference between mineral oil and full synthetic oil lies in the fact that synthetic oil has a wider temperature range, longer service life, and higher cost. Under the same oil film requirements, full synthetic oil can achieve this with a lower viscosity, while mineral oil requires a relatively higher viscosity compared to full synthetic oil to meet the same requirement. The specific differences between mineral oil and full synthetic oil are as follows: 1. Refining and composition: Mineral oil is directly refined from crude oil as its base, with additives then mixed in; semi-synthetic oil is based on mineral oil with synthetic oil additives added, making its performance very close to full synthetic oil; full synthetic oil is 100% made from polyalphaolefins (PAO) or artificially synthesized esters. 2. Performance: Since mineral oil is directly refined from crude oil, impurities are inevitable, while full synthetic oil, being artificially synthesized, has the highest purity. Mineral oil < semi-synthetic oil < full synthetic oil. 3. Price: Mineral oil < semi-synthetic oil < full synthetic oil.

How to Test if a Thermostat is Good or Bad?

Remove the thermostat from the engine, clean it, and then heat it in hot water. Use a thermometer with a range of 100°C to measure the temperature. According to the specified temperature at which the thermostat valve opens or the side valve closes, check whether its performance is good and whether it works reliably. Information about the thermostat is as follows: 1. The thermostat is a valve that controls the flow path of the coolant. It is an automatic temperature-regulating device, usually containing a temperature-sensing component, which opens or closes the flow of air, gas, or liquid through thermal expansion or contraction. 2. The function of the thermostat is to prevent the engine from becoming too cold. After the engine is operating normally, if there is no thermostat when driving at high speed in winter, the engine temperature may be too low. At this time, the engine needs to temporarily stop the water circulation to ensure that the engine temperature does not become too low.

Are Antifreeze and Coolant the Same Thing?

Antifreeze and coolant are not exactly the same. Below are the differences between coolant and antifreeze: 1. Antifreeze is not entirely equivalent to coolant. Coolant is equal to water plus antifreeze. Water is a very low-grade coolant and is also subject to seasonal limitations, meaning antifreeze includes coolant, but coolant does not include antifreeze. 2. Typically, engine coolant (antifreeze) needs to be replaced every two to three years. If you choose a higher-quality coolant and there are no leaks in the engine cooling system, the replacement interval can be extended. When you notice a shortage of coolant, take it to a professional shop to test with a refractometer. If the freezing point of the coolant remains below -30°C, replacement is unnecessary. When replacing antifreeze, ensure it is completely drained, and avoid mixing it with water or other brands of antifreeze. 3. The boiling point of pure water under normal temperature and pressure is 100°C. Once the engine temperature becomes too high, the cooling water will boil and turn into steam. The heat convection coefficient of water in a gaseous state is much lower than in a liquid state, so gaseous steam can hardly dissipate the engine's heat. The components in antifreeze help cool the engine, thereby preventing issues like overheating to a certain extent.

How to cancel the maintenance reminder for Haval H7?

With the engine off, press and hold the short-distance trip counter reset button located below the tachometer. Turn the ignition switch to the ON position, then release the short-distance trip counter reset button. The "SERVICE" indicator will appear. Pull out the minute button on the clock and turn it to the right. Turn off the engine to reset the reminder message. Turn the ignition switch to the ON position to cancel the maintenance reminder. Which country does GAC Fiat Chrysler belong to?

GAC Fiat Chrysler is a Chinese company, officially known as GAC Fiat Chrysler Automobiles Co., Ltd. It was jointly established by Guangzhou Automobile Group and Fiat Chrysler Automobiles Group, with China providing land use rights and capital, while the foreign party contributes core technologies. GAC Fiat Chrysler primarily manufactures two vehicle brands: Jeep and Fiat. This joint venture is a collaborative project between Chinese and foreign investors. Below is relevant information about GAC Fiat Chrysler: 1. GAC Fiat Chrysler Automobiles Co., Ltd. (abbreviated as GAC Fiat Chrysler) mainly produces Jeep and Fiat brand products, aiming to become a world-class enterprise with global leading standards, integrating R&D, manufacturing, and sales of passenger cars, engines, and components. 2. Fiat Chrysler Automobiles (hereinafter referred to as "FCA Group") was established in January 2014, headquartered in London, and is the world's seventh-largest automobile company. It was formed by the merger of Italy's Fiat Group, founded in 1899, and the U.S.'s Chrysler Group, founded in 1925. FCA Group designs, manufactures, and sells mass-market brand vehicles such as Fiat, Chrysler, Jeep, Dodge, Ram, Alfa Romeo, and Lancia, as well as high-performance modified vehicles like Abarth and SRT, and luxury cars under the Maserati brand.
